Ute Amerstorfer is a scholar working on Astronomy and Astrophysics, Molecular Biology and Aerospace Engineering. According to data from OpenAlex, Ute Amerstorfer has authored 28 papers receiving a total of 515 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Astronomy and Astrophysics, 8 papers in Molecular Biology and 3 papers in Aerospace Engineering. Recurrent topics in Ute Amerstorfer’s work include Solar and Space Plasma Dynamics (22 papers), Astro and Planetary Science (16 papers) and Ionosphere and magnetosphere dynamics (13 papers). Ute Amerstorfer is often cited by papers focused on Solar and Space Plasma Dynamics (22 papers), Astro and Planetary Science (16 papers) and Ionosphere and magnetosphere dynamics (13 papers). Ute Amerstorfer collaborates with scholars based in Austria, United States and United Kingdom. Ute Amerstorfer's co-authors include Christian Möstl, Н. В. Еркаев, H. K. Biernat, H. K. Biernat, H. Lämmer, J. A. Davies, Tanja Amerstorfer, Martin Reiß, T. Rollett and Andreas Weiß and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, The Astrophysical Journal and The Astrophysical Journal Supplement Series.
